]> git.ipfire.org Git - thirdparty/ldns.git/commit
Use accessors for DSA and RSA objects 151/head
authorTheo Buehler <tb@openbsd.org>
Tue, 11 Jan 2022 20:14:24 +0000 (21:14 +0100)
committerTheo Buehler <tb@openbsd.org>
Wed, 12 Jan 2022 11:07:12 +0000 (12:07 +0100)
commit887d618239312cc8c11e41c45492eee02a8f28a2
tree2216b7d404e70521fbd3c59b69eabdc2db61ad0d
parentf88a75f7159ec2e85e16234ffadf9903326c133a
Use accessors for DSA and RSA objects

In the upcoming LibreSSL version 3.5, the DSA and RSA structs will
become opaque, so we should use the OpenSSL 1.1 setters and getters
to fix the build.  The relevant API has been available since
LibreSSL 2.7. The last LibreSSL version (2.6) not having these
accessors was EOL late 2018, so no users should be affected by this
change.
dnssec.c
host2str.c
keys.c